Abstract
In allusion to the shortcoming of the existing methods for concept similarity computation that just limited to a certain aspect of concept and can´t fully reflect the degree of concept similarity, this paper presents a calculate method of the concept semantic similarity in heterogeneous ontologies. Joining the concept of bridge-connected, this paper improves the classical computation methods of similarity at present that the distance-based similarity computation method. The improved method takes all the efforts to consider the impact of computation result cased by the semantic distance, concept attributes and the number of causes, and then set different weights to calculate the comprehensive semantic similarity between concepts. Finally compare the computation method with probability statistic method and the human subjective judgment, proving this method is valid.
